Nice family friendly campground located near a main beach in Tarthra. My family and i spent three nights down here and we really enjoyed ourselves. The spaces and facilities themselves were all quite lovely. There is a reasonable playground for the kids, bikes and boats for hire and a reasonable heated swimming pool as well. All the facilities were clean and tidy, all in good working order. The site is located about 5 minutes drive from the Tarthra Hotel, supermarket and bottle shop. The only negative from my end was that you had to pay to use the bbqs. Ended up costing us $3 to cook breakfast one morning, the day after we just ended up using our own camping equipment. I think it’s the first time I have paid to use the bbqs at a Big4. Other than that, a recommend from me.

Lovely clean park with easy access to cafe and beaches. Dog friendly once silly season is over. Pool was small and a bit warm for my liking but provided some relief from the heat. Amenities were spotless and the outside kitchen/ eating area, a bonus.
